Supplies Needed
- Pine cone – Grab one from outside, pick some up and the craft store or order online.
- Brown pipe cleaners
- Googly eyes
- Pom poms – We used red for rudolph, but you can use black to create a regular reindeer. Make all of Santa’s reindeer!
- Brown construction paper
- Scissors
- Glue gun – This will work the best, but you can try to use liquid glue if you don’t have a hot glue gun.
Give Rudolph a nose and eyes!
Glue the pom pom nose on the point of the pinecone. We used a red pom pom for Rudolph but you can use a black one to make a reindeer.
Glue the googly eyes toward the center back of the pine cone.
Cut out a set of ears using the brown construction paper.
Time for Antlers and Ears!
Glue the googly eyes toward the center back of the pine cone.
Cut out a set of ears using the brown construction paper, set aside.
Then cut one pipe cleaner in half, then cut two pieces from one half. Bend the uncut pipe cleaner in half to form a V shape.
Use these two smaller pieces to wrap around the top of the deer’s antlers to form the smaller antlers. Twist until the pipe cleaner is secure.
Insert the V shaped pipe cleaner antlers from the bottom on the back side of the pine cone. Wrap it around at the top, twist, and spread out the pipe cleaner.
Apply glue to the ears and insert the ears towards the back of the pine cone. Hot glue works best for this step, but you could also use liquid glue.

Rudolph Pinecone Craft
Ingredients
- Pine cone
- 2 brown pipe cleaners
- 2 Googly eyes
- Red pom pom or black pom pom nose for reindeer
- Brown construction paper
- Scissors
- Glue gun
Instructions
- Glue the pom pom nose on the point of the pinecone. We used a red pom pom for Rudolph but you can use a black one to make a reindeer.
- Glue the googly eyes toward the center back of the pine cone.
- Cut out a set of ears using the brown construction paper.
- Cut one pipe cleaner in half, then cut two pieces from one half. Bend the uncut pipe cleaner in half to form a V shape.
- Use these two smaller pieces to wrap around the top of the deer’s antlers. Twist until the pipe cleaner is secure.
- Insert the V shaped pipe cleaner antlers from the bottom on the back side of the pine cone. Wrap it around at the top, twist, and spread out the pipe cleaner.
- Apply glue to the ears and insert the ears towards the back of the pine cone.
- Display your deer! If desired, add a string to the pine cone and make an ornament for the Christmas tree!
